d029

b013

Torque Current

Displays the present value of the motor's

 

 

 

torque current (in Amps).

 

 

 

 

d030

N/A

OL Level

Displays the real-time motor overload

 

 

 

progression (100% = F007 Fault).

 

 

 

 

P041

P041

Reset to Defaults

NOTE: This will reset the drive's

 

 

 

parameters back to the factory-default

 

 

 

values, requiring the AC drive to be re-

 

 

 

programmed. This will not reset A193.

 

 

 

(0 = Not Active; 1 = Reset - Induces

 

 

 

Fault F048).

 

 

 

 

A101

A198

Parameter Lock

Allows parameter modification.

 

 

 

0 = Parameters Unlocked

 

 

 

1= Parameters Locked

 

 

 

See also parameters A192 and A193.

 

 

 

 

A152

N/A

Limited

Displays the maximum allowable

 

 

Frequency

frequency (in Hz) based on DC Bus

 

 

 

voltage. The drive output frequency may

 

 

 

be limited due to low input voltage

 

 

 

conditions to alleviate potential motor

 

 

 

stalling.

 

 

 

 

A164

R261

Balance State

Displays the balance detection algorithm

 

 

 

progression (See A187 and A188). (0 =

 

 

 

Algorithm not active; 1 = programmed

 

 

 

pause time; 2 = programmed sample

 

 

 

time; 3 = programmed filter time; 4 =

 

 

 

result obtained)

 

 

 

 

A187

N/A

SmartSpin

Displays the commanded SmartSpin

 

 

Frequency

frequency (in Hz) as determined from

 

 

 

Balance Result A188.

 

 

 

 

A188

R285

Balance Result

Displays the numeric value indicating

 

 

 

severity of load imbalance. A balance

 

 

 

result value will be displayed only when

 

 

 

A164 = 4, otherwise the display will be

 

 

 

0.

 

 

 

 

A192

N/A

Parameter

Displays the numeric code culminating

 

 

CRC-16

from the value of all of the parameters.

 

 

 

This is intended as a quick reference and

 

 

 

is used to validate the parameter settings

 

 

 

for a specific application.
